    What is Strengths Finder?

    Strengths Finder is a strengths assessment tool developed by Tom Rath and Don Clifton, the co-creators of the CliftonStrengths framework. It aims to help individuals discover their unique talents and develop them into strengths. The tool is based on the premise that focusing on and building upon our strengths leads to greater success and fulfillment in life.

    The Strengths Finder Assessment

    The Strengths Finder assessment is a 30-minute online questionnaire that measures 34 distinct themes of talent. After completing the assessment, participants receive a personalized report that identifies their top five talents, ranked in order of strength. These talents are then used as a foundation for personal and professional development.
